f_g1348
چهارشنبه 24 تیر 1388, 09:28 صبح
با سلام
من می خواهم یک برنامه بنویسم که یه فایل batch را اجرا کنه .
حالا این فایل چیه ؟
یه دستور export از اوراکله که توی یه مسیر خاص آنرا ذخیره می کنه .
نکته اینجاست که هر بار این فایل batch اجرا می شه فایل حاصله را جانشین می کنه.
من می خواهم برنامه ای بنویسم که هر بار این فایل اجرا شد کنار قبلی فایل را ذخیره کنه.
در vb.net به این صورته :
Static I As Integer
I += 1
FileOpen(1, "c:\X.bat", OpenMode.Output)
Print(1, "exp user/pass File=d:\backup_doc" & I & ".dmp Log=d:\backup_doc.log")
FileClose(1)
Shell("C:\X.bat")
ولی در vb6 نمی دونم چطور می نویسند .
لطفا کمک کنید
من می خواهم یک برنامه بنویسم که یه فایل batch را اجرا کنه .
حالا این فایل چیه ؟
یه دستور export از اوراکله که توی یه مسیر خاص آنرا ذخیره می کنه .
نکته اینجاست که هر بار این فایل batch اجرا می شه فایل حاصله را جانشین می کنه.
من می خواهم برنامه ای بنویسم که هر بار این فایل اجرا شد کنار قبلی فایل را ذخیره کنه.
در vb.net به این صورته :
Static I As Integer
I += 1
FileOpen(1, "c:\X.bat", OpenMode.Output)
Print(1, "exp user/pass File=d:\backup_doc" & I & ".dmp Log=d:\backup_doc.log")
FileClose(1)
Shell("C:\X.bat")
ولی در vb6 نمی دونم چطور می نویسند .
لطفا کمک کنید